Cost Ranges
For a visit coded under ED Level 3 (CPT 99283), patients can expect a charge of approximately $825. This cost reflects the typical expenses associated with a moderate level of emergency department services, which often include a medical examination and treatment for conditions that require immediate attention but are not life-threatening.

At Aurora Bay Area, we’re committed to transparency and clarity in our healthcare services and costs. For Charge Code 10002637, which pertains to ED LEVEL 3 with a revenue code of 450 and a corresponding CPT code of 99283, the fee is $825.
